Blackjack Basic Strategy

Twenty-one basic strategy is centralized around a basic approach of how you wager depending upon the cards you are dealt and is mathematically the strongest hand to play without counting cards. It informs you when playing blackjack when you need to hit or stand.

It’s surprisingly simple to do and is before long memorized and until then you can get no charge cards on the internet

Using it when you gamble on twenty-one will bring down the casino’s odds advantage to near to even.

Card counting tilting the edge in your favor

Card counting works and gamblers use a card counting scheme obtain an advantage over the gambling den.

The reason for this is easy.

Low cards favour the casino in blackjack and high cards favor the gambler.

Low cards favour the house because they assist her acquire winning totals on their hands when he is stiff (has a 12, 13, 14, 15, or 16 total on their initial 2 cards).

In casino blackjack, you can hold on your stiffs if you want to, but the house cannot.

The dealer has no decision to make, but you do and this is your edge. The rules of playing 21 require that dealers hit stiffs no matter how flush the shoe is in high cards that will break him.

The high cards favour the player because they might bust the croupier when she hits their stiffs and also because both tens and Aces mean blackjacks.

Although blackjacks are, equally dispensed between the croupier and the player, the fact is that the player gets paid more (3:2) when he gets a blackjack so the player has an advantage.

You don’t have to compute the numbers of each of the individual card in order to know when you have an advantage over the dealer.

You simply need to know when the shoe is rich or depleted in high cards and you can increase your action when the edge is in your favor.

This is a simple commentary of why card-counting plans work, but gives you an insight into why the logic works.

When wagering on 21 over an extended term card counting will assist in tilting the odds in your favor by approx 2 percent.
